Rocklin, CA - Playing
their second match, on their northern California tour, the Golden Eagles went
up against William Jessup University.
Despite the slow start, La Sierra bounced back to win Games 2, 3, and 4
for the victory. William Jessup
controlled play early, cruising to a 25-15 win in Game 1, but it was all Golden
Eagles after that, as they would go on to win the match 25-17, 25-19, 25-19.
Lina Semaia led the team in kills with 12. Playing in front of family and friends,
Shelby Madigan, the Meadow Vista, CA, native, finished the match with 11 kills
and five digs. And junior setter Colleen
Stafford added 27 assists and nine digs.
For the second match in a row, La Sierra finished with a
very respectable hitting percentage of .238.
But as opposed to yesterday's match the Warriors finished with a higher
hitting percentage (.340) but would still drop the match. Each team finished with eight blocks and the
Golden Eagles had 13 service aces in the victory.
La Sierra continues their trip with an 11am match at Pacific
Union College tomorrow afternoon, before closing out their trip on Thursday at
Menlo College. They will look to improve
on their record that now stands at 12-6.
